Meaning of awry
- Turned or twisted toward one side; not in a straight or true direction, or position; out of the right course; distorted; obliquely; asquint; with oblique vision; as, to glance awry.
- Aside from the line of truth, or right reason; unreasonable or unreasonably; perverse or perversely.
